When a product is modular, repairable, and designed to last, the customer is purchasing more than just components. They are buying a promise. In the case of Framework, that promise is being stretched in an uncomfortable way: the price of memory.

According to its CEO, Nirav Patel, the company has had to navigate a global memory shortage that is pushing costs up, affecting demand, and forcing operational decisions that few brands celebrate publicly: repeated price increases, configuration adjustments, and even working with chip brokers to secure supply. The news, reported by Business Insider, depicts a small company in a market dominated by giants, trying to uphold its proposition without hiding the blows under a marketing rug. This attempt, in 2026, is already an act of governance.

Framework detailed in public updates that the increases are based on concrete cost changes. In January 2026, it adjusted prices for Framework Desktop systems and Mainboards due to increases in LPDDR5x, with hikes ranging from 6% to 16%, having a particularly strong impact on the 128GB configuration due to the use of 128Gbit parts requiring multiple chips to achieve that capacity. Meanwhile, in its DIY Edition Framework Laptop line, the price of configurable DDR5 memory rose by 50% in an initial adjustment, settling between $12 to $16 per GB, still below retail averages and what some competitors charge for equivalent upgrades.

Silicon Inflation as a Test of Operational Integrity

The shortage of DDR5 and LPDDR5x is not an abstract event for Framework. It translates into a direct line between supplier cost and final price, with few buffers in between. What in a large corporation gets blurred among margins, portfolios, and contracts becomes a matter of life or death for a smaller company.

The facts are clear: Framework raised prices multiple times because memory costs continued to soar. In the Desktop, the increase was tangible from mid-January 2026, with a reported minimum increase of $40 attributed to LPDDR5x. In the Laptop DIY Edition, the blow concentrated on configurable DDR5 memory, but with a strategic move that reveals an uncommon understanding of the psychological contract with its community: they invited buyers to bring their own RAM, even including a link to PCPartPicker in their configurator and referencing a knowledge base with tested compatibility options.

That decision has a short-term reputational cost. It also carries long-term value: not simulating control where there is none. Transparency works when it’s not an aesthetic gesture but an explicit renunciation of corporate theater.

Patel stated that memory became "more expensive" and that this impacted demand. There are no public figures indicating how much demand fell, and the data void requires caution in exaggerating. However, the economic mechanics are sufficient: in PCs, price elasticity exists, especially when consumers perceive alternatives. In a modular product, moreover, the buyer tends to be more informed and more sensitive to justifications for price increases.

The fine point is this: the shortage not only raises costs, but also erodes a company’s ability to uphold promises of availability and “star” configurations. In particular, the 128GB configuration appears to be the most exposed due to the required component structure. When a single SKU becomes disproportionately expensive, the company faces a classic portfolio tension: either sacrifice accessibility, sacrifice margin, or sacrifice volume. Framework chose something more challenging: to sacrifice communicational comfort.

The Memory Market No Longer Responds to PCs; It Responds to Data Centers

The briefing explicitly outlines the engine of imbalance: the expansion of AI infrastructure is absorbing vast amounts of memory and shifting manufacturing capacity toward higher-margin products for servers. An example is cited that symbolizes the new order: an NVIDIA GB300 rack consuming 20TB of HBM3E and 17TB of LPDDR5X**. Although this data isn’t from Framework, it explains why a company focused on PCs ends up competing for the same input as players operating with radically different budgets and urgencies.

This demand change rewrites the industrial hierarchy. Consumer memory ceases to be the center of gravity. It becomes managed surplus, subject to price spikes and erratic availability. In this framework, a quote from a Maingear CEO mentioned in the briefing describing the phenomenon as a multi-year problem suggests a normalization of pain: the industry isn’t waiting for it to “pass” but is adapting to a new baseline.

Framework, by design, positioned itself in a moral corner of the market: repairability, modularity, the right to fix. This stance attracts a customer with a long memory and low tolerance for cynicism. Hence, the "bring your own RAM" move isn't just a pricing tactic. It is a way of redistributing control back to the user at a time when the manufacturer has lost control over the input.

The financial implication is uncomfortable for any CFO: when a critical component increases, the final price rises, or the margin falls. Additionally, if the volume drops due to price sensitivity, the margin not only fails to compensate but becomes an illusion. In smaller companies, volume sustains future negotiations and the ability to finance inventory. If the market contracts, the unit cost can rise again due to the loss of scale. This spiral is the silent enemy.

Meanwhile, the giants can play another game. The briefing mentions comparisons to Apple charging $25 per GB for comparable upgrades, along with the context of other manufacturers such as Dell or Asus announcing increases due to memory costs. This environment reduces the reputational risk of raising prices but does not eliminate the commercial risk of losing customers who simply postpone purchases.

Here comes the detail that separates management from narrative: Framework did not attempt to sell scarcity as an opportunity. They described it as a constraint, and that is more useful for a board than any slogan.

Brokers, Weighted Averages, and the Art of Managing Promises

Working with chip brokers is a phrase that makes one uncomfortable because it smells of the secondary market, volatility, and risk. Precisely for this reason, it is relevant. When a company admits its supply chain needs intermediaries to maintain continuity, it recognizes that the “clean” procurement model is no longer sufficient.

Patel, according to Business Insider, mentioned this navigation of including brokers as part of the operational response. Framework also indicated that it respects the original price for existing pre-orders and uses the weighted average cost of inventory to manage fluctuations. Translated into governance: they are trying to prevent volatility from devolving into arbitrariness and to avoid having the customer perceive it as a casino.

This is the point where ego often ruins companies. Ego needs to look good. It needs to maintain a narrative of control. In contexts of prolonged scarcity, this need produces two pathologies: promising timelines that are unsustainable or hiding increases within confusing configurations. Framework chose a third path: raise prices when costs rise and explain why in detail, even knowing that this reduces demand.

I do not romanticize transparency. It can be a double-edged sword. Making numbers public teaches customers how to arbitrate against you. It shows them where you’re pressured and gives them arguments to wait for future discounts or buy elsewhere. However, Framework has already incorporated that risk into its strategy by facilitating external RAM purchases for the DIY Edition. This move, viewed coldly, transforms a margin problem into a proposition problem: if the user can install their memory, Framework's value migrates to the base, the design, the repairability, the support, and the trust.

This shift is healthy when the company can capture value in other modules and services. It is dangerous when memory was an important part of the margin to finance the rest. We don't have figures to conclude what the case is. What we do see is a company trying to avoid an accounting lie: pretending that the margin holds by magic.

There is also a lesson in product architecture: the Desktop with LPDDR5x integrates design decisions that can limit supply flexibility in the face of shocks. When availability becomes industrial politics, integration decisions become financial decisions.

The Competitive Advantage in 2026 is the Sincerity that Endures Audits

Framework is doing something unusual: publishing monthly updates and asserting that it will only pass on increases to the extent they come from the supplier. This assertion is easy to say and difficult to execute, as it requires internal discipline, traceability, and resisting the temptation to use the crisis to expand prices.

The briefing notes that the company learned in post-CES 2026 meetings that restrictions might prolong throughout 2026 and possibly for years. Facing this horizon, the strategy cannot be reactive. It requires designing options.

Some options are visible between the lines, even if not explicitly stated as a plan. Firstly, segment configurations to preserve "relative value" in 32GB and 64GB, positioning them attractively against building a PC independently. Secondly, protect pre-orders, which in a hardware company are political capital and cash capital. Thirdly, normalize BYO in DIY to reduce exposure to inflated prices in the channel.

The risk, from a leadership standpoint, arises when the organization confuses transparency with strategy. Transparency without the ability to ensure availability ends up being a report of impotence. Transparency with clear operational decisions becomes a form of control, not of the market, but of internal behavior.
